Hoofd Hoe Het Werkt Hoe u een kolom in Oracle verwijdert

Gepubliceerd In Hoe Het Werkt

7 min read · 17 days ago

Share 

Hoe u een kolom in Oracle verwijdert

Hoe u een kolom in Oracle verwijdert

Het verwijderen van een kolom in Oracle kan met enkele eenvoudige stappen worden gedaan. Hier zijn de zes stappen om een ​​kolom in Oracle te verwijderen:

professioneel briefpapier
  1. Ken de tabel: Welke tabel bevat de kolom die u wilt verwijderen? Controleer het schema of gebruik de opdracht DESCRIBE.
  2. Back-up: Maak een back-up van de gegevens voordat u wijzigingen aanbrengt. Zo kun je het herstellen als er iets misgaat.
  3. Beperkingen verwijderen: Als er beperkingen voor externe sleutels of andere afhankelijkheden zijn, verwijder deze dan eerst. Gebruik de opdracht ALTER TABLE.
  4. Verwijder de kolom: Gebruik dezelfde opdracht opnieuw, maar geef deze keer op dat u de kolom wilt verwijderen. Controleer nogmaals of de naam correct is voordat u deze uitvoert.
  5. Verifiëren: Kijk na het verwijderen of het werkt. Voer een query uit op de tabel en controleer of de kolom verdwenen is.
  6. Gerelateerde objecten bijwerken: Werk indien nodig alle triggers, weergaven of opgeslagen procedures bij die naar de kolom verwijzen.

Wees voorzichtig bij het verwijderen van een kolom in Oracle. Het kan andere delen van uw systeem beïnvloeden. Raadpleeg de documentatie of vraag een ervaren Oracle-professional als u niet bekend bent met het proces. Mijn collega heeft dit op de harde manier ontdekt. Ze hebben de verkeerde kolom verwijderd en gegevensverlies veroorzaakt. Maar gelukkig hadden ze een recente back-up en konden ze de gegevens herstellen. Dit toont het belang aan van het dubbel controleren van opdrachten en het hebben van een betrouwbaar back-upsysteem.

Voorbereidingsstappen voordat u een kolom verwijdert

  1. Maak een back-up van de database. Dit is een must – beter voorkomen dan genezen!
  2. Controleer op afhankelijkheden van de kolom die u wilt verwijderen. Kijk of externe sleutelbeperkingen of triggers ernaar verwijzen. Verwijder ze of wijzig ze dienovereenkomstig.
  3. Controleer de toepassingscode en query's. Zorg ervoor dat ze niet afhankelijk zijn van de kolom die u wilt verwijderen. Wijzig ze indien nodig.
  4. Test uw wijzigingen. Dit is nodig om eventuele problemen op te sporen voordat u deze verwijdert.
  5. Voer de SQL-opdracht uit om de kolom uit de Oracle-databasetabel te verwijderen.

Onderschat het belang van voorbereiding niet! Als u de tijd neemt om deze stappen te volgen, kunt u de kolom met succes verwijderen. Dus ga je gang en onderneem nu actie om toekomstige problemen te voorkomen.

Optie 1: de instructie ALTER TABLE gebruiken om een ​​kolom te verwijderen

De WIJZIG TABEL -instructie in Oracle maakt het eenvoudig om een ​​kolom te verwijderen. Hier is hoe:

  1. Start de Oracle-software en maak verbinding met de database.
  2. Zoek de tabel met de kolom die u wilt verwijderen.
  3. Gebruik de WIJZIG TABEL instructie om de tabelnaam en kolom op te geven, gevolgd door de DALEN KOLOM commando.
  4. Voer de instructie uit om de kolom te verwijderen.

Deze optie biedt grote flexibiliteit bij het wijzigen van uw databasestructuur.

Oracle heeft de WIJZIG TABEL verklaring sinds het begin. Het is een essentiële functie geweest voor het aanpassen van databasestructuren, waardoor gebruikers hun systemen snel kunnen aanpassen.

Optie 2: de instructie DROP COLUMN gebruiken om een ​​kolom te verwijderen

Wilt u een kolom verwijderen in Oracle? Hier is een Handleiding in 5 stappen de ... gebruiken DALEN KOLOM stelling!

  1. Open de SQL-opdrachtregel of een ontwikkelprogramma.
  2. Voer de WIJZIG TABEL verklaring en specificeer de tabel.
  3. Gebruik de DALEN KOLOM trefwoord en geef de kolom een ​​naam.
  4. Voer uit en wacht tot het succesvol is.
  5. Controleer of de kolom verdwenen is door de structuur van de tabel te controleren.

Onthoud, deze methode permanent verwijdert de opgegeven kolom. Controleer uw opdracht nogmaals om onbedoelde gevolgen te voorkomen. Fouten kunnen tot gevolg hebben gegevensverlies en verstoringen .

Volg de stappen om met vertrouwen een kolom te verwijderen met behulp van de DALEN KOLOM verklaring in Oracle. Het is een efficiënte manier om uw database te beheren! Geniet van verbeterde prestaties en organisatie in uw systeem.

Overwegingen en voorzorgsmaatregelen bij het verwijderen van een kolom

Wees voorzichtig bij het verwijderen van een kolom in Oracle! Hier is hoe:

  1. Back-up: Maak een gegevensback-up voordat u deze verwijdert. Dit zal helpen de oorspronkelijke staat te herstellen als er problemen zijn of als gegevens verloren gaan.
  2. Afhankelijkheden: Kijk hoe de kolom zich verhoudt tot andere tabellen, weergaven en procedures. Dit helpt bepalen of het verwijderen van de kolom iets anders beïnvloedt.
  3. Vragen en code: Controleer query's en code die de kolom gebruiken. Update ze zodat ze na verwijdering nog steeds werken.

Voer deze stappen uit om problemen te voorkomen. Wees extra voorzichtig wanneer u dit doet. Test wijzigingen voordat u deze in productie gebruikt.

gratis kalendersjablonen

Pro-tip: Overweeg de naam van de kolom te wijzigen in plaats van deze te verwijderen. Op deze manier kunt u, als er conflicten ontstaan ​​of meer analyse nodig is, teruggaan zonder gegevens te verliezen.

Conclusie en laatste tips voor het verwijderen van een kolom in Oracle

Bij het verwijderen van een kolom in Oracle zijn er een paar tips om het proces efficiënt te maken:

  1. Zorg ervoor dat alle afhankelijke objecten worden gewijzigd of verwijderd.
  2. Maak een back-up van de tabel.
  3. Test de verwijdering eerst in een testomgeving.
  4. Houd rekening met eventuele beperkingen of triggers die aan de kolom zijn gekoppeld.
  5. Houd er rekening mee dat als u een kolom verwijdert, de gegevens permanent worden verwijderd.
  6. Controleer ten slotte nogmaals voordat u opdrachten uitvoert om onomkeerbare fouten te voorkomen.

Veel Gestelde Vragen

1. Hoe verwijder ik een kolom in Oracle?

Om een ​​kolom in Oracle te verwijderen, moet u de ALTER TABLE-instructie gebruiken. Hier is de syntaxis:

|_+_|

2. Kan ik meerdere kolommen tegelijk verwijderen in Oracle?

Nee, Oracle biedt geen ondersteuning voor het verwijderen van meerdere kolommen in één instructie. U moet meerdere ALTER TABLE-instructies gebruiken om elke kolom afzonderlijk te verwijderen.

3. Wat gebeurt er als ik een kolom verwijder in Oracle?

Wanneer u een kolom in Oracle verwijdert, worden de kolom en alle gegevens daarin permanent uit de tabel verwijderd. Zorg ervoor dat u een back-up van uw gegevens maakt voordat u een kolom verwijdert, aangezien deze niet kan worden hersteld.

4. Is het mogelijk om een ​​kolom met beperkingen voor externe sleutels te verwijderen?

Nee, als aan een kolom beperkingen voor refererende sleutels zijn gekoppeld, kunt u de kolom niet rechtstreeks verwijderen. U moet eerst de beperking van de externe sleutel verwijderen, de kolom verwijderen en vervolgens de beperking indien nodig opnieuw maken.

5. Kan ik een kolom verwijderen zonder de gegevens in Oracle te verliezen?

Nee, als u een kolom verwijdert, worden de gegevens die in die kolom zijn opgeslagen permanent verwijderd. Als u de gegevens wilt behouden, kunt u overwegen een back-up te maken of de gegevens te exporteren voordat u de kolom verwijdert.

wat is de Windows-modus

6. Hoe kan ik controleren of een kolom bestaat voordat ik deze in Oracle verwijder?

U kunt de opdracht DESC gebruiken om de structuur van een tabel te beschrijven en te controleren of er een kolom bestaat. Hier is de syntaxis:

|_+_|

Laat Een Reactie Achter

Over Dit Onderwerp

Trending Aan e-music

Hoe Microsoft Edge-bladwijzers te exporteren
Hoe Microsoft Edge-bladwijzers te exporteren
Leer hoe u eenvoudig uw Microsoft Edge-bladwijzers kunt exporteren met onze stapsgewijze handleiding. Breng uw bladwijzers efficiënt over voor naadloos browsen.
Hoe Microsoft Outlook te verwijderen
Hoe Microsoft Outlook te verwijderen
Leer hoe u Microsoft Outlook eenvoudig kunt verwijderen met onze stapsgewijze handleiding. Zeg zorgeloos afscheid van Outlook.
Een woord omcirkelen in Microsoft Word
Een woord omcirkelen in Microsoft Word
Leer hoe u eenvoudig een woord kunt omcirkelen in Microsoft Word met onze stapsgewijze handleiding. Verbeter moeiteloos uw documentopmaak.
Hoe u zich aanmeldt bij Slack op uw telefoon
Hoe u zich aanmeldt bij Slack op uw telefoon
Leer hoe u zich eenvoudig kunt aanmelden bij Slack op uw telefoon en altijd en overal verbonden kunt blijven met uw team.
Hoe Microsoft Word aan het bureaublad toe te voegen
Hoe Microsoft Word aan het bureaublad toe te voegen
Leer hoe u Microsoft Word eenvoudig aan uw bureaublad kunt toevoegen. Volg onze stapsgewijze handleiding voor een naadloze ervaring.
Hoe Microsoft Excel op macOS te downloaden
Hoe Microsoft Excel op macOS te downloaden
Leer hoe u eenvoudig Microsoft Excel op Mac kunt downloaden en deze krachtige spreadsheetsoftware kunt gebruiken voor al uw behoeften op het gebied van gegevensanalyse.
Hoe paginanummers toe te voegen in Microsoft Word
Hoe paginanummers toe te voegen in Microsoft Word
Leer hoe u eenvoudig paginanummers kunt toevoegen in Microsoft Word met onze stapsgewijze handleiding. Verbeter moeiteloos de organisatie en navigatie van documenten.
Hoe u indexen op een tabel kunt vinden in Oracle
Hoe u indexen op een tabel kunt vinden in Oracle
Leer hoe u indexen efficiënt in een tabel in Oracle kunt lokaliseren met deze uitgebreide handleiding over het vinden van indexen in Oracle-databases.
Hoe u een Oracle-wachtwoord kunt wijzigen
Hoe u een Oracle-wachtwoord kunt wijzigen
Leer hoe u moeiteloos een Oracle-wachtwoord kunt wijzigen met onze stapsgewijze handleiding.
Hoe u de verlopen referenties van Microsoft in de cache kunt repareren
Hoe u de verlopen referenties van Microsoft in de cache kunt repareren
Leer hoe u in de cache opgeslagen inloggegevens van Microsoft kunt herstellen die zijn verlopen met onze stapsgewijze handleiding. Los dit probleem snel en efficiënt op.
Hoe u de afwezigheidstijd van Microsoft Teams kunt wijzigen
Hoe u de afwezigheidstijd van Microsoft Teams kunt wijzigen
Leer hoe u uw Microsoft Teams-afwezigheidstijd kunt wijzigen met deze stapsgewijze handleiding. Optimaliseer uw productiviteit en beheer moeiteloos uw beschikbaarheid.
Hoe u een niet-opgeslagen Microsoft Project-bestand (MSP) kunt herstellen
Hoe u een niet-opgeslagen Microsoft Project-bestand (MSP) kunt herstellen
Leer hoe u een niet-opgeslagen Microsoft Project-bestand kunt herstellen met onze stapsgewijze handleiding. Raak nooit meer uw werk kwijt!